    Titration period

    The titration duration is vital for adult adhd assessment. It can help you and your doctor determine the appropriate dosage of medication. This procedure is designed to minimize side effects while finding the best balance of medicine. It could take weeks, or even months, to determine the proper dosage.

    There are a myriad of factors that determine the most effective medication. These include expectations of patients, comorbidities and the severity of the disease. Genetic differences can also influence the dosage.

    Adults who suffer from ADHD need to be able to regulate their symptoms, as the symptoms differ from the ones experienced by children. For instance, the symptoms of inattention may not be the same. The DSM-IV's hyperactive symptoms that are for adults are not suitable for developmentally.

    A rating scale is used to measure the patient's response during the titration. If a patient's AISRS score is lower than 18 (corresponding to the upper limit of tolerability), remission is achieved.

    A titration period for adult adhd can last for months or years. Doctors may recommend starting with a low dose , and increasing the dosage gradually. Patients and their families should keep track of the outcomes. The patient should not only keep track of the effectiveness of each dose as well as the side effects.

    During titration, patients must visit their doctor every week. Patients should also keep track of the times that symptom relief occurs. Patients will get the most out of their treatment.

    If you find that a titration with an ADHD medication fails to lead to positive results, the next step is to switch to a different medication. Stimulants are the first line of defense against ADHD can cause negative side effects.

    ADHD symptoms are confirmed

    Adults with att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(assess adhd) exhibit symptoms of restlessness and emotional dysregulation. These symptoms can result in impaired social functioning, poor decision-making and low self-esteem. It has been observed that treatment can alleviate these symptoms. A variety of validated assessment scales have been developed to aid in the identification of adults with ADHD.

    To determine ADHD patients, you can use the Wender-Reimherr Adult Attention-Deficit disorder Scale, Adult ADHD Self-Report Scales FAST MINDS and Conners Adult ADHD Rating Scales. The identification of the presence of these symptoms is crucial to making the right management decisions.

    In addition to reducing the severity of symptoms, effective treatments can help improve social and occupational functioning. To avoid comorbid psychiatric morbidity later on in life, it's essential to identify ADHD symptoms in the early years of adulthood.

    Anxiety disorders are more prevalent for those with ADHD. They are also more likely to suffer anxiety disorders at an earlier age than those who adhd assessment do not have ADHD.

    Adults with adhd evaluation scale are more likely to suffer from a comorbid mental disorder, like substance use disorder (SUD). ADHD sufferers often use substances to improve their mood, sleep or relax. The most commonly used substances include nicotine, cannabis, and alcohol.

    SUD symptoms are usually accompanied by other psychiatric disorders like depression, bipolar disorder, or anxiety. These are frequently overlapping disorders that can complicate diagnosis and treatment of ADHD.

    ADHD prevalence in the adult population is 2.5%. This is about 45percent lower than children. The prevalence of psychiatric disorders among adults is approximately 50 percent.

    About 47 percent of ADHD adults have a criminal record. People who suffer from ADHD have a significantly increased rate of divorce, and having a lower satisfaction with their personal lives.

    There are a variety of treatment options

    Adult ADHD treatments can help improve the quality of life for patients. Treatments include medication, behavioural therapy, and lifestyle modifications. Additionally, a range of alternative approaches are also available. They include antidepressants, nutritional supplementation, and a nonstimulant.

    Insomnia is the most frequent treatment-related problem. It is crucial to monitor and use medication to manage sleep disturbances. Adult ADHD patients can benefit from sedation or hypnotic medications to improve their sleep .

    Anxiety is a different aspect of adult ADHD. ADHD patients are more likely than others to feel stressed and anxious and often focus on past mistakes. This may increase the need for counseling. Counseling can help patients understand how to manage anger and other reactions.

    The biggest issue is the adherence to medication. About 20 percent of adults have not remembered to refill their medications. To ensure adherence, doctors might suggest ways to ensure that patients remember to refill their medications at the right time. Patients can use reminder apps on their smartphones to remind them, or have their family members call them.

    Each patient is unique, therefore every treatment is customized to their individual needs. Some patients respond well to stimulants while others require non-stimulants. ADHD is typically treated using stimulants first. Nonstimulants are sometimes prescribed in the event that the patient is unable to respond to stimulants if they have an associated psychiatric condition.
